Pilipinas HD

Pilipinas HD was a Philippine free-to-air television channel that broadcasts cultural programming. During its initial broadcast from June 12 (Philippine Independence Day) until August 31, 2016, Chino Trinidad rented a satellite space to all subscription providers to be able to watch by the viewing public free of charge.[1][2]

History

On September 1, 2016, Pilipinas HD was launched on digital terrestrial television, following a blocktime deal signed with Broadcast Enterprises and Affiliated Media, Inc. However, unlike its pay-TV counterpart, BEAM TV handles and supplies the channel's programming on a dedicated subchannel.

On November 4, 2024, the channel started to timeshare with D8TV as part of its soft launching on digital television. On November 7 of the same year, the channel began broadcasting in anamorphic 16:9 aspect ratio.

On January 20, 2025, the channel ceased broadcast after 8 years and 6 months of broadcasting, and six months following Trinidad's sudden passing in July 2024. D8TV then took over full-time on the same BEAM TV subchannel space.

Final Programming

These were the list of programs aired prior to the channel's closure:

  • Decoding Duterte - a documentary series on the biography of Former President Rodrigo Duterte
  • Duyan ka Magiting (Cradle of Noble Heroes) - a series featuring the forgotten national heroes
  • Pamana - a series on the Filipino families
  • Filipiknow - a series on Philippine history, facts and trivias
  • Grid - a travel and magazine show which will feature travel destinations in the country
  • Panatang Pilipino - a series that tells the aspirations and dreams of ordinary Filipinos
  • Ugat ng Lahi - a series on the rich tradition of the Filipino indigenous tribes
  • Storya ng Bayan - a series that visit places and towns that have colorful history and its heroes
  • Sa Ngalan ng Katotohanan - a documentary series on the biography of President Emilio Aguinaldo during the revolution on his 150th birth anniversary.
